Clerks 3 first look image reveals reunited and older cast members from the first two movies. 1994's stoner comedy Clerks announced the arrival of writer-director Kevin Smith as a darling of the indie movie scene. In 2006 he followed it up with the sequel Clerks II, which unfortunately did not receive quite as much acclaim as the original.
Now almost thirty years after the first Clerks introduced the View Askewniverse and its recurring heroes Jay and Silent Bob, Smith will revisit the convenience store that started it all for Clerks III. The original movie's stars Brian O'Halloran and Jeff Anderson are back as slacker Quick Stop employees Dante and Randal, as are Clerks II additions Rosario Dawson as Becky and Trevor Fehrman as Elias. Of course, Smith is also back as Silent Bob as is Jason Mewes as his constant companion Jay. And there are bound to be some interesting cameos given all the big stars who've been pulled into the View Akewniverse over the years.
